Job Description
Sysco is a leading global foodservice distribution company known for its commitment to quality, customer satisfaction, and industry leadership. As a comprehensive foodservice provider, Sysco supports foodservice operations from restaurants and healthcare facilities to educational institutions and hospitality venues. With its extensive product range, robust delivery network, and dedication to customer service, Sysco has established a reputation as an essential partner in the supply chain of the foodservice industry. The company values professionalism, safety, and growth opportunities for its employees and strives to create a supportive and rewarding workplace environment.
Sysco is currently offering exciting career opportunities for dependable CDL A Shuttle Delivery Truck Drivers. This role involves safely and efficiently operating tractor-trailers and transporting doubles or potentially triple trailers between Sysco facilities and shuttle yards. Drivers may also be required, on an as-needed basis, to unload and deliver various products to customer locations following an assigned route and schedule. The position offers Monday through Saturday work schedules with Sundays off and an additional weekday off, featuring shifts starting at midnight or 10 PM running until completion of daily tasks. This schedule provides consistency and work-life balance for employees.
The CDL A Shuttle Delivery Truck Driver role demands a professional and safety-first mindset. Candidates must hold a valid Class A Commercial Driver License (CDL) with a clean driving record, and a doubles/triples endorsement is preferred. Drivers must be at least 21 years old, able to read and speak English proficiently to interact with the public and comprehend highway traffic regulations, and pass a pre-employment drug screen. Physically, the job requires handling freight weighing 40 to 60 pounds on average, with occasional items up to 100 pounds, making physical endurance a key aspect of this role.
